WebOct 2, 2024 · Neutrophils or polymorphonuclear leukocytes (PMN or polys): 50 to 70% are mature granulocytes (segmented neutrophils) on the peripheral blood smear. The neutrophils’ cytoplasmic granules react with both basic and acidic stains, producing neutral or light purple granules. WebMar 23, 2024 · A high absolute neutrophil count is called neutrophilia . This occurs when the ANC is over 6,00 cells/mCL. An ACN over 11,000 is a strong indication that your body is fighting a disease or infection. In neither instance can an ANC test reveal what is causing the abnormal count.

For instance, if the WBC count is 8,000 and 50% of the WBCs are neutrophils, the ANC is 4,000 (8,000 × 0.50 = 4,000). This high neutrophil count condition is called neutrophilia. In most cases, a high neutrophil count is commonly associated with an active bacterial infection in the body. In rare cases, the high neutrophil count may also result from blood cancer or leukemia. chillicothe b and b theater menu
